17 Jun An Open Letter from the Afghan Christian Community – AN URGENT PLEA FOR HELP & INTERVENTION
This post passes on an urgent and passionate plea for help and intervention on behalf of Afghan Christians. It has been issued by Afghan Christians in India, in response to a very recent wave of arrests, torture, and imprisonment of Christians in Afghanistan. An Afghan...